City, county, and business leaders are working on plans to clean up the appearance of Saint Joseph and Buchanan County. Western District Commissioner Ron Hook says he and Hy-Vee manager Brad McAnnally have been working with Mayor Bill Falkner.

“Getting together a program to not only benefit the county but to benefit the city in just changing the image of what Saint Joseph and Buchanan County are in right now and trying to clean up that image a little bit,”  Hook said.

Hook points out that  Community Alliance surveys have ranked litter as one of the top five concerns of area residents. Hook is now in the second year of a program that uses volunteer jail inmates to clean up trash along county roads. He says an expanded version of the program in the city and county could help the area spruce-up its image.
